#300028 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#300028 is composed of 18.8% red, 0% green and 15.7%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 100% magenta, 16.7% yellow and 81.2% black. It has a hue angle of 310 degrees, a saturation of 100% and a lightness of 9.4%. #300028 color hex could be obtained by blending #600050 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#330033.

● #300028 color description : Very dark (mostly black) magenta.
#300028 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#300028 has RGB values of R:48, G:0, B:40 and CMYK values of C:0, M:1, Y:0.17, K:0.81. Its decimal value is 3145768.
